College Football Rankings: Week 3 USA Today Poll Enthrones Oklahoma

Oklahoma is on top of both parts of the Week 3 college football rankings. The Sooners matched their performance in the Week 3 AP Poll with a No. 1 ranking in the Week 3 USA Today coaches poll.

Oklahoma, idle in Week 2, is followed by Alabama, LSU, Boise State, and Florida State in the top five. The only alteration in that top five from Week 2 is Boise State jumping Florida State for No. 4, despite not playing in Week 2.

Elsewhere, South Florida and Baylor joined the poll’s final five teams after losses by Missouri and Penn State opened up two spots in the top 25, and Auburn moved up to the top 20 after defeating Mississippi State in a wild game on Saturday.

Full Week 3 USA Today coaches poll rankings are as follows:

  1. Oklahoma
  2. Alabama
  3. LSU
  4. Boise State
  5. Florida State
  6. Stanford
  7. Oklahoma State
  8. Wisconsin
  9. Texas A&M
  10. Nebraska
  11. South Carolina
  12. Virginia Tech
  13. Arkansas
  14. Oregon
  15. Michigan State
  16. Ohio State
  17. Florida
  18. Arizona State
  19. Auburn
  20. West Virginia
  21. Texas
  22. South Florida
  23. TCU
  24. Baylor
  25. Mississippi State
